The message of Islam was reached in Kerala soon after the same was spread in Arabia. According to the facts recorded on wooden slab in Madayi Mosque in North Kerala the message of Islam was reached in Kerala during the 5th year of Hijra.
Apart from other parts of India peoples of Kerala heartily welcomed Islam and therefore Muslim priests and leaders use to visit Kerala from ancient year for preaching and teaching Islam. Sheikh Ibnu Hajarul Haithami, the Usthad of Zainudheen Makhdhoom 2nd, was the author of Fath-hul-Mueen. Zainudheen Makhdoom 2nd was Mudarris of Ponnani Mosque. Students from Malaysia, Singapore and Indonesia etc.learned under him. This was continued for many years.
Thereafter the importance of Ponnani was gone and the Muslim religious students longing higher studies began to go outside Kerala seeking admission in institutions such as "Velloor Bakhiathussalihath". Major percentage of students could not complete their higher studies due to financial and climate problems.
Leaders of Islam in Kerala and Samastha Kerala Jam-Iyyathul Ulama supervising the religious matters in Kerala thought about starting a Higher Education centre in Kerala. Demised K.V. Moiduttyman alias Bappu Haji heard about the starting of Higher Education centre and Bappu Haji approached the Samastha Leaders and Marhoom Sayyid Abdurahiman Bafaqui Thangal who was visiting various parts of Kerala seeking suitable place for starting the institution and promised that he desires to donate his entire property if the Headquarters of the institution is at Pattikkad. The promise of Bappu Haji was accepted and a committee namely "Samastha Kerala Jam-Iyyathul Ulama Arabic college Committee" was formed under the Samastha Kerala Jam-Iyyathul Ulama. Marhoom K.V Bappu Haji donated his entire property consisting of more than 140 Acres of land including yielding coconut gardens and paddy fields etc.
College namely "Jamia Nooriya Arabic College" was started functioning at Rahmaniya Masjid donated by K.V. Bappu Haji on 22nd Shawal 1382 by Hon.Kuthubi Muhammed Musliyar teaching Thuhfathul Muhthaj. Marhoom Ahmed Shibhabudheen Imbichi Koya Thangal laid the foundation stone of the College building on 3rd February 1963 and the building was inaugurated on 12th November 1964 by Shihabudheen Imbichi Koya Thangal himself witnessing thousands of Muslims. The first Bach consisting of 26 students completed their course and they were awarded with the degree of "Moulavi Fazil Faizy" on 2nd December 1965.
At starting there was only 30 students. Now the total strength is 387. Up to this year 5401 students were awarded with the degree of "Moulavi Fazil Faizy". 160 students have completed their course this year and they will be awarded with the degree on the day of Anniversary conducting on 08-01-2012.
Sayyid Muhammed Ali Shihab Thangal who was the President of this Institution demised on 1-8-2009 and his brother Sayyid Hydarali Shihab Thangal the then Secretary was elected as president. Degree holders out gone from this College are serving Islam by preaching and teaching the principles of Islam all over the world especially in Gulf Countries. Jamia Nooriya Arabic College has developed as a prestigious institution of Muslims in South India and it has high influence among the Muslims. Most among Mahallu authorities desire to have a Faizy for leading them in religious matters in their Mahallu. Every year Soon after the final examination is over Mahllu authorities use to visit this College for recruiting Degree holders as Khatheebs, Mudarises, Khazies etc. It is proud to state that no Degree holder of this College is wandering about for employment. We have started an Engineering College namely "M.E.A Engineering College" in association with "Samastha Kerala Islam Matha Vidhyabyasa Board" which started functioning during the year 2002. B.Tech courses in Electronics and Communications, Computer Science and Engineering, Information Technology, Electricals and Electronics Engineering, Mechanical Engineering and Civil Engineering are running. Six batches of Engineering were out gone with high percentage of pass. As an effort for the development of Primary Education we have started an English Medium School namely "Al- Fouz Jamia English School" during the academic year 2003 – 04.

Majalla Annor is an academic quarterly journal in Arabic publishing by the Old Students Federation Of Jamia Nooriyya Arabiyya (OSFOJNA), Pattikkad, Malappuram Dt, Kerala since January 2010. Since 5 issues were came out, focusing each issue particular relevant topics. The first issue has shed the light on Islam and Arabic Language in Kerala. The second issue discussed the various aspects on the status of women in Islam. The third and fourth issues dealt with different facets of Prophet Muhammed’s personality and the mission. The fifth and latest issue has focused on Islamic and Arabic in India. Articles in each issue were distributed to different areas such as Dirasath, Adabiyyath, Shaksiyyath, Ibda’iyyath, Isthithla’aath etc… as per the nature of articles. An editorial board of eminent scholars and academicians in both Arabic and Islamic Sciences takes its efforts in bringing this journal to the readers under the versatile personality of Prof. K. Alikutty Musliyar, Principal of Jamia Nooriyya Arabiyya Pattikkad, in his capacity as chief editor.
This journal has the potential of promoting the academic environment of Arabic language and literature in Kerala. The articles came in this journal so far were at par with an international standard.
